Personal Facts, Age, Height and Biography of Enzo Maresca

Enzo Maresca, born on February tenth, nineteen eighty, is a distinguished Italian football manager and former professional player. His career commenced in nineteen ninety-eight as a midfielder with West Bromwich Albion, before making a significant move to Juventus in two thousand. During his time with Juventus, he celebrated a Serie A title in two thousand two and had loan spells at Bologna and Piacenza.

In two thousand five, Maresca joined Sevilla, where he enjoyed considerable success, winning the Copa del Rey, Supercopa de España, and UEFA Super Cup, alongside two UEFA Cup titles. His career continued with stints at Olympiacos, Málaga, and Sampdoria from two thousand nine to two thousand fourteen, culminating in a Serie B title with Palermo. He concluded his playing days at Hella Verona, retiring in two thousand seventeen.

Maresca's transition to coaching began in two thousand seventeen as an assistant at Ascoli. He later joined Manchester City U23 in two thousand twenty, leading the team to a Premier League 2 title in two thousand twenty-one. His first senior coaching role came with Parma in two thousand twenty-one, though it was short-lived. He returned to Manchester City as an assistant in two thousand twenty-two.

In two thousand twenty-three, Maresca took the helm at Leicester City, guiding them to an EFL Championship victory in two thousand twenty-four. The same year, he signed with Chelsea, where he achieved remarkable success by winning the UEFA Conference League and the FIFA Club World Cup in two thousand twenty-five, before departing in two thousand twenty-six.
